11-12 November 2013, Zhoushan City, PR China – UNITAR participated in the 2013 Technical Coordination Group Meeting under Strengthening Institutions,

Regulations and Enforcement Capacities for Effective and Efficient Implementation of the National Implementation Plan in China (the SIRE project), hosted by the Foreign Economic Cooperation Office, Ministry of Environmental Protection of PR China. The meeting was attended by 172 participants from central and local governments, academia, NGOs, United Nations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O), United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), United Nations Environment Programme (UNEP), WorldBank, and UNITAR.

Participants, inter alia, reviewed national and international Stockholm POPs Convention implementation progress; evaluated PR China’s midterm implementation progress of its Stockholm Convention National Implementation Plan (NIP); and discussed 10 newly listed POPs and the Convention’s requirements. During the meeting, UNITAR, on behalf of the Inter-Organization Programme for the Sound Management of Chemicals (IOMC), presented the IOMC Toolbox for Decision Making in Chemicals Management.

In the afternoon of 11 November and in the morning of 12 November, four workshops were held on “NIP update”, “POPs Financing”, “Evaluation and Recovery of POPs Contaminated sites”, and “Dioxin Control Technical Exchange in the field of Medical Waste”.
